K4KDR
June 20, 2026, 8:55am
4
Possible downlink on 2287.5 MHz but that’s a popular frequency, so will need some separation from the ISS to know for sure.

@K4KDR if I see well this is ~2MHz wide right?
By the way I was searching for some alternative names for the satellite in order to find their ITU entry, the best I found but not sure if it applies is J-CUBE which actually is the program that most of the teams deployed from Kibo participate in. Using these there are 3 entries in 2024, 2 under the name JCUBES-B and 1 JCUBES-C. The S-band on that entries is more or less around the range 2280-2290 MHz, so 2287.5 MHz sounds possible.
